DESCRIPTION:Emergence and complexity in dryland ecosystems\nSpeaker\nEhud Meron\nProfessor\, Department of Solar Energy and Environmental Physics\nBen-Gurion University of the Negev \nAbstract\nDryland ecosystems exhibit complex relationships between flora\, fauna\, and resources that may involve self-organization in spatial patterns. The emergence of spatial patterns is a ubiquitous phenomenon in nature\, ranging from nanometerscale patterns in insect corneas to kilometer-scale cloud patterns. Two striking examples in drylands are banded vegetation on hill slopes and nearly hexagonal patterns of\nbare-soil gaps in grasslands (“fairy circles”). Understanding the emergence of spatial patterns and their possible roles in ecosystem function is of outmost importance in current times of global climate change and massive human intervention in ecosystems. \nThis talk will discuss small-scale feedbacks between vegetation growth and water transport\, and demonstrate in model simulations the large-scale periodic patterns that these feedbacks lead to. It will further discuss the variety of regular and irregular patterns that can emerge along the rainfall gradient\, and highlight a basic principle underlying the transitions from one pattern to another. It will conclude\nwith a brief discussion of the implications of vegetation patterning to ecosystem function\, focusing on reversing desertification and sustainable human intervention. \n\nTransboundary integrative basin planning: Master plans for the Kidron/Elnar and the Yarqon/Eluja basins\nSpeaker\nLiora Meron\nArchitect and Planner \nAbstract\nIn this talk\, Architect Liora Meron will discuss transboundary master plans for the two basins.
